Kuwait's junior handball team has advanced to the fifth-place playoff at the 11th Asian Junior Handball Championship, hosted in Jordan. The team secured this position by defeating the host nation, Jordan, with a close score of 25-23 in a placement round match.

Kuwait's standout player, Abdulhadi Barak, was recognized as the Player of the Match for his exceptional performance in the victory over Jordan. He received his award from Jassem Al-Dhayab, the Technical Director of the Asian Handball Federation.

The win sets up a playoff match for fifth and sixth place against the winner of the Saudi Arabia-Uzbekistan game. This final match is scheduled for the championship's closing day.

Kuwait's journey in the tournament was marked by a quarter-final exit, where they lost 36-28 to South Korea. This defeat not only ended their chances of competing for the championship title but also eliminated their possibility of qualifying for the 2027 World Youth Handball Championship. Meanwhile, Bahrain, Qatar, Iran, and South Korea advanced to the semi-finals.
